What if losing 100 pounds didn't require shame, extremes, or misery?

In this powerful episode of the Fit Over 50 Life Podcast, we sit down with Jonathan Ross—multiple-time Personal Trainer of the Year, creator of FunTensity, author, and internationally recognized fitness educator—to talk about what actually works when it comes to lasting weight loss.

Jonathan's story is deeply personal. He grew up with parents who weighed over 800 pounds combined, and he lost his father at 424 pounds. That experience shaped his life's work: helping people lose weight in a way that feels human, sustainable, and even enjoyable.

In this conversation, we cover:

  1. Why weight loss fails when it's driven by punishment and shame

  2. The biggest lie people tell themselves: "I've tried everything"

  3. How small changes + time create massive transformation

  4. Why willpower isn't the problem—and never was

  5. The role of environment, habits, and hyper-palatable foods

  6. How to reconnect health goals to what you love and who you love

  7. Why fitness should feel more like play and less like torture

  8. How curiosity, fun, and community can unlock consistency

  9. The mindset shift that turns "starting over" into real momentum
